GNU/Linux >> Linux Esercitazione >  >> Ubuntu

Come installare ODBC su Ubuntu 21.04

Introduzione

ODBC è una specifica aperta per fornire agli sviluppatori di applicazioni un'API prevedibile con cui accedere alle origini dati. Le origini dati includono SQL Server e qualsiasi origine dati con un driver ODBC.

Con la necessità di un'implementazione open source e compatibilità con altri sistemi operativi, è nato unixODBC. Questo progetto ha anche un'interfaccia grafica che puoi usare ma il suo potenziale è nei binari che offrono compatibilità con questa implementazione.

Perché usare ODBC?

I due principali vantaggi della scelta di codificare un'applicazione nell'API ODBC sono;

Codice di accesso ai dati portatili

L'API ODBC, come indicato da X/Open e ISO, è disponibile su tutte le principali piattaforme. Le piattaforme Microsoft includono molti miglioramenti a questa specifica; questi miglioramenti sono supportati anche da unixODBC

Collegamento dinamico dei dati

Ciò consente all'utente o all'amministratore di sistema di configurare facilmente un'applicazione per l'utilizzo di qualsiasi origine dati conforme a ODBC. Questo è forse il più grande vantaggio della codifica di un'applicazione nell'API ODBC e dell'acquisto di queste applicazioni. L'associazione dinamica consente all'utente finale di selezionare un'origine dati, ad esempio un server SQL, e di utilizzarla per tutte le applicazioni di dati senza doversi preoccupare di ricompilare l'applicazione.

Installazione di ODBC su Ubuntu 21.04

L'aggiornamento completo del sistema è il primo passo nell'esecuzione di questo tutorial.

Quindi, apri un terminale ed esegui i seguenti comandi:

$ sudo apt update && sudo apt upgrade

Una volta completata l'installazione, è necessario installare tutti gli strumenti di base per la compilazione e la creazione dei pacchetti. Questo può essere fatto facilmente con il seguente comando:

$ sudo apt install build-essential -y

Questo installerà tutte le dipendenze di cui abbiamo bisogno per installare unixODBC su Ubuntu 21.04

Il passaggio successivo consiste nel scaricare il file del codice sorgente unixODBC. Al momento in cui scrivo, l'ultima versione stabile è la 2.3.9

$ wget ftp://ftp.unixodbc.org/pub/unixODBC/unixODBC-2.3.9.tar.gz

Quindi decomprimi il file generato e vai alla cartella unixODBC.

$ tar xvzf unixODBC-2.3.9.tar.gz

Lì prepari il file per la compilazione:

$ cd unixODBC-2.3.9/
$ ./configure --prefix=/usr/local/unixODBC

Quindi, utilizzando il comando make per creare il pacchetto

$ make

E infine, installalo sul sistema eseguendo il seguente comando:

$  make install

Al termine del processo puoi andare su /usr/local/unixODBC/bin cartella e vedere tutti i binari che sono stati installati.

$ cd /usr/local/unixODBC/bin/
$ ls

Quindi unixODBC è pronto per la battaglia. Ora puoi implementarlo e connetterti a vari database come quelli realizzati in Microsoft SQL Server.

Conclusione

Quindi, in questo post, ti mostriamo come installare ODBC su Ubuntu 21.04 attraverso una libera attuazione. Se usi molto questa API di accesso al database, ti servirà bene. È un progetto di database molto interessante che può essere molto utile per molti professionisti. Quindi, in questo post, ti ho mostrato come installarlo dal codice sorgente.


Ubuntu
  1. Come installare Odoo su Ubuntu

  2. Come installare Maven su Ubuntu

  3. Come installare Wine su Ubuntu

  4. Come installare R su Ubuntu 16.04

  5. Come installare Vai su Ubuntu 18.04

Come installare R su Ubuntu 18.04

Come installare qt su Ubuntu 20.04

Come installare ODBC su Ubuntu 21.04

Come installare ODBC su Ubuntu 20.04 / Debian 11?

Come installare Go in Ubuntu 20.04

Come installare Vai su Ubuntu 22.04